Should you buy links on sites with high PR but no traffic? I bought some links on sites who have good page rank, but that have no traffic. Theyre sending me nothing so far. Its been about a week. I dont understand getting linked by a site who has a high pr but low traffic. Am I better off just buying traffic, or keeping these links going? |
If you get a link from a high PR site back to yours, it can help raise your site's PR. The amount raised depends on how many outgoing links that site has. If it has tons, then you won't get much of a boost, but if its just a few, it could be helpful. Higher PR should get your listed higher in Google, and help with the traffic.
